Development description

Of the demolition of existing single storey extension to the west side (12.5sqm) and construction of single storey flat roof extension to west side (45sqm) with windows to front (north) and west side elevation with proposed new door to the west side elevation with proposed new door to the west side elevation, and flat roof single storey extension to the south rear elevation (26.5sqm) and single storey flat roof extension to east side (10.2sqm)
